Work-From-Home Essentials to Maximize Focus

Working from home has become the new normal for many people around the world. While it offers flexibility and comfort, it also comes with challenges—mainly staying focused and productive. To help you get the most out of your remote work experience, we’ve listed some must-have essentials that can significantly improve your focus, comfort, and efficiency.

H2: A Comfortable Chair and Ergonomic Desk Setup

H3: Invest in Ergonomic Furniture

One of the most important Essentials for working from home is having a comfortable chair and a proper desk. Sitting on a couch or bed might seem cozy, but it’s not ideal for long hours of work. An ergonomic chair supports your back and promotes good posture, reducing the risk of pain or injury. Pair it with a desk that’s the right height for your setup to create a comfortable workspace.

H2: Reliable High-Speed Internet Connection

H3: Stay Connected and Productive

No matter what type of work you do, having a stable internet connection is a must-have essential. A lagging connection can lead to dropped video calls, slow downloads, and general frustration. Invest in a good Wi-Fi router or upgrade your internet plan if needed. This single step can save you hours of wasted time and keep you connected with your team.

H2: Noise-Canceling Headphones

H3: Block Out Distractions

Working from home means dealing with background noise—whether it’s kids playing, dogs barking, or street traffic. Noise-canceling headphones are an essential tool for staying focused. They not only block out distractions but also help you stay immersed during video calls and deep work sessions.

H2: Proper Lighting

H3: Brighten Up Your Workspace

Good lighting isn’t just about aesthetics—it impacts your mood, energy, and focus. Natural light is the best, but if that’s not an option, invest in a good desk lamp with adjustable brightness. Lighting is often overlooked, but it’s truly one of the core home office essentials.

H2: Productivity Tools and Apps

H3: Stay Organized Digitally

There are tons of apps designed to help remote workers stay on track. Some popular essentials include:

  • Trello or Asana for task management

  • Slack for team communication

  • Zoom or Google Meet for video conferencing

  • Focus@Will or Noisli for concentration-enhancing soundscapes

These digital tools act as virtual assistants, helping you manage your time and tasks more efficiently.

H2: A Daily Planner or Whiteboard

H3: Keep Track of Your Goals

If you prefer a physical method for staying organized, a daily planner or whiteboard is an effective work-from-home essential. Write down your goals, tasks, and deadlines where you can see them. This visual reminder helps keep your day structured and your mind focused.

H2: Healthy Snacks and Hydration

H3: Fuel Your Body and Mind

It’s easy to forget to eat properly or stay hydrated while working from home. Keep healthy snacks like fruits, nuts, and protein bars within reach. Also, having a water bottle at your desk is a simple but powerful essential to keep your brain functioning at its best.

H2: Personal Touches That Motivate

H3: Create an Inspiring Workspace

Adding personal items like motivational quotes, plants, or family photos can enhance your workspace. These touches can lift your spirits and help create a space where you feel comfortable and motivated. While not “technical” essentials, they are important for your mental well-being.

H2: A Clear Work Schedule

H3: Maintain Work-Life Balance

One of the biggest challenges of remote work is knowing when to switch off. Having a clear schedule with defined working hours is an essential part of staying productive without burning out. Set specific start and end times for your workday and stick to them.

H2: Backup Power Supply

H3: Stay Ready for the Unexpected

If you live in an area with frequent power outages, a backup power solution like a UPS (Uninterruptible Power Supply) can be a crucial essential. It will help you save your work and stay online during power disruptions.

H2: Cable Management Solutions

H3: Keep Your Desk Clutter-Free

Cables running everywhere can be both annoying and distracting. Simple items like cable organizers, clips, and ties can help keep your desk tidy. A clean workspace is a focused workspace, making cable management an underrated but useful essential.
